About Gridline
Gridline is a company based in Atlanta (United States) founded in 2020. Gridline has raised $34.24 million across 3 funding rounds from investors including Ardent Venture Partners, Tech Square Ventures and BLH Venture Partners. Gridline operates in a competitive market with competitors including WealthForge, Percent, FranShares, Proteus and Carver Edison, among others.

Gridline was founded in 2020 in Atlanta, United States, as an online platform focused on alternative asset investments. Data-driven analysis and thorough diligence are utilized to curate investment products. Liquidity solutions and thematic indexes are provided to support investor needs. Operations center on facilitating access to alternative assets within the financial sector.
